As nouns, Gaspar and Caspar are synonyms defined as:
  • Gaspar and Caspar: (New Testament) one of the three sages from the east who came bearing gifts for the infant Jesus, an Indian scholar whose gift was gold
Other synonyms of Gaspar include Saint Caspar.
